That's because there is no partition on the drive, and it's not been formatted. To do this, right click on the drive, and it should say "create partition", it will ask you what file system you want on it, (fat, fat32 ntfs etc, etc) and then the size of the disk you want to use. Once that's done, right click the drive again and choose format, again it will ask you about the file system and then the size of the disk you want to format. Should take no longer then 30 misn or so to do it
